What are church operations?

Church operations refer to the management and coordination of the day-to-day activities that keep a church running smoothly. This includes overseeing administrative tasks, facility maintenance, finances, volunteer coordination, event planning, and communications. The goal of church operations is to support the mission of the church by ensuring that all logistical and organizational needs are met. Effective church operations help create a welcoming environment for members and visitors, and enable ministry leaders to focus on spiritual and community-building activities.

What are some common challenges faced in a church operations role, and how can they be effectively managed?

Church Operations professionals often encounter challenges such as balancing administrative tasks with congregation needs, managing budgets with limited resources, and coordinating schedules across multiple ministries. Effective communication and strong organizational skills are essential for handling these complexities. Many find that leveraging church management software and fostering close collaboration with staff and volunteers helps streamline operations and ensures smooth church functioning.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in church operations, and why are they important?

To thrive in Church Operations, you need strong organizational, financial management, and leadership skills, typically supported by experience in administration or nonprofit management. Familiarity with church management software, budgeting tools, and facility management systems is often required. Excellent communication, problem-solving, and interpersonal skills help foster a positive environment and facilitate collaboration among staff and volunteers. These competencies are vital to ensure smooth church functions, effective stewardship of resources, and the achievement of organizational goals.

Leadership Board Member

The leadership board assists with the completion of launch steps 8-10 and operation of the live program by:

  • Providing input and direction to the program director as he/she manages the day-to-day operations of the program
  • Assisting with the 5 L's of operations:
    • Leadership: Recruit and onboard program staff and volunteers
    • Location: Research, secure and prepare facility and transportation
    • Logistics: Coordinate details and maintain positive communications with the school
    • Loot: Spearhead the fundraising effort, budget and manage finances
    • Language: Ensure all public communications are excellent and contain proper messaging

The leadership board should include:

  • No fewer than three members and no more than nine in addition to the program director
  • Representation from at least three different churches
  • Representation of the entire Christian community: various ages, professions, genders, races, etc.
  • One member responsible for each of the 5 L's: Leadership, Location, Logistics, Loot and Language. Individual board members may be responsible for more than one L.

Every member is asked to:

  • Have a mature personal Christian faith in agreement with the "What We Believe" section of the LifeWise Academy Statement of Faith
  • Actively participate in and commit to a local church whose doctrine aligns with the "What We Believe" section of the LifeWise Academy Statement of Faith
  • Complete board member role-specific training
  • Complete a background check & Child Abuse Awareness and Mandated Reporting training once every 3 years
  • Be diligent in executing the T-Minus Plan prior to launch
  • Actively participate in the fundraising process
  • Be faithful in attending scheduled meetings
  • Commit to a minimum of one year of service
  • Be consistent in prayer for the local program
  • Note: Leadership board members may not hold a paid position within the program while serving on the program's leadership board

Every member should have a proven track record of exemplifying the two LifeWise Core Values:

  • Commitment - Members have their hearts in the right place. They are motivated by their love for the Lord and are all in. They are fully supportive of the gospel-centered purposes of a local LifeWise program.
  • Competence - Members have the know-how, skills and relationships to get stuff done.

*Note: Each member must provide the contact info of a local church leader in which he/she is an active participant. While we recognize that there are sometimes legitimate reasons to be "between churches," LifeWise is fundamentally a local church driven ministry and it is, therefore, important for Leadership Board members to represent local churches.
